Macaroni Taco Bake

Macaroni Taco Bake
Prep Time
30 min
Cook Time
15 min
Yield
8 servings
Ingredients
- 2 packages (7-1/4 ounces each) macaroni and cheese dinner mix
- 1 pound ground beef
- 1 cup chunky salsa
- 2 cups crushed tortilla chips
- 1 can (2-1/4 ounces) sliced ripe olives, drained
- 2 cups shredded Mexican cheese blend
- Sour cream, optional
Directions
- Prepare macaroni and cheese according to package directions. Meanwhile, in a large skillet, cook beef until no longer pink, breaking it into crumbles; drain. Stir in salsa; set aside.
- Spread macaroni into a greased 13x9-in. baking dish. Layer with beef mixture, chips and olives; sprinkle with cheese.
- Bake, uncovered, at 350° until heated through, 15-20 minutes. Serve with sour cream if desired.
Nutrition Facts
1-1/4 cups: 597 calories, 33g fat (17g saturated fat), 105mg cholesterol, 991mg sodium, 48g carbohydrate (7g sugars, 1g fiber), 28g protein.
